✽ MAY 2019 Hello Dreamers! Summer is just around the corner, and so is some fresh new plot. We're looking forward to events this month! • CITY DEVELOPMENTS • With the ominous tones and associated confusion last month, the pleasant temperatures and sunny skies of May are at odds with the temperament of the city. Aifaran is abuzz, not quite given in to chaos but there is a sense of something coming, and that everyone stands at a great precipice waiting to see what falls. While only the plants in the Wiosen Botanical Gardens were wiped out during last month's festival, the rest of the plants in Aifaran seem a bit stunted. Blooms are less frequent and vibrant; new leaves are not their usual bright green. Botanists can't find anything actually wrong with them, so this is simply added to the pile of mysteries. Conversely, the lightning trees are positively thriving. Some force or forces are at work, and the people of Aifaran are coming to realize that. The Dreaming has played an active role in the formation of the city and archipelago, but never before has it behaved so antagonistically. This, some people say, is too focused for the fickle tricks of the Dreaming plane alone. A mix of fear and determination permeates the streets, even as people attempt to go about living their lives as normally as possible. • UPCOMING EVENTS • ✽ STRANGERS AT THE GATES { May 10 } In the silent wake of the ships, the city takes time to collect itself. Answers are few, and as many people believe the ships are a threat as a boon. Suspicion and rumors are running rampant, and those who aren't keeping their heads down or moving to one of the more inland settlements are watching the ships closely. On the night of the 6th, someone finally gets fed up with sitting on the docks and slips into the water. Or else, that's the assumption - there are fewer people on guard at night, and only a handful of sleepy observers. No one notices anything is wrong until the individual is on the deck of the ship bearing a completed archway. Cries go up and the Sentry is on the move, pushing their own boat off the dock to apprehend them. A grainy video, posted immediately to the network, captures the individual attempting to write or carve something into the arch itself. Then, from behind the crowd, a bright ball of light streaks towards the Sentry boat and blows a hole clean through the side, giving the intruder enough time to escape in the ensuing chaos. The weapon technology does not belong to the archipelago, but it is recognized. On the ship, the space beneath the arch flickers with light and goes quiet again. The chase begins.
